MSF Canada is seeking a Deputy Executive Director to serve as the operational backbone of the organization, translating strategy into action across departments. This is a hybrid role (2 days/week in-office) based between Montreal and Toronto, structured as a 4-year fixed-term contract (extendable up to 8 years), with a yearly salary of CAD 170,606.
The role drives organizational effectiveness through the planning and accountability cycle, directly oversees the Finance and Administration, IT, Human Resources, and Strategy and Planning leaders, maintains risk registry management and critical incident preparedness, acts as the Executive Director’s strategic partner on governance reporting and Board engagement, and supports the ED in representing MSF Canada internally and externally.
Requirements- Genuine commitment to MSF’s humanitarian principles and social mission
- Proficiency in spoken and written English and French
- Demonstrated senior leadership experience in a complex, multi-stakeholder nonprofit or humanitarian organization
- Proven track record managing cross-functional teams and executive-level direct reports
- Familiarity with financial oversight, IT governance, and/or legal and compliance functions
